Prospective Risks and Difficulties
When considering an abdominoplasty, it's important to understand the medical risks entailed. Issues can develop during or after the procedure, and some may also lead to lasting problems. Comprehending these possible threats can help you make an enlightened decision concerning your surgery.
Surgical Risks Included
While an abdominoplasty can boost your body contour, it is very important to be familiar with the medical threats entailed. Complications can emerge throughout or after the treatment, including infection, blood loss, and anesthesia-related concerns. You could experience damaging reactions to drugs or blood embolisms, which can be major. There's additionally the possibility of bad injury recovery, causing marks that may not discolor as wanted. Liquid build-up under the skin, referred to as seroma, can occur and may need drainage. In addition, some individuals report frustration with their outcomes, which can result anonymous in additional treatments. Comprehending these threats is important in making an informed decision about your abdominoplasty and ensuring you're prepared for the trip ahead.
Lasting Issues Feasible
Also after the first recovery duration, long-lasting complications from a stomach put can arise. You might experience consistent pain or pain in the abdomen, which can influence your everyday tasks. Some individuals develop seromas, liquid collections that can call for water drainage. Skin irregularities, such as rippling or unequal contours, can also occur, influencing your visual outcomes. Infections, though unusual, may establish long after surgical procedure, leading to complications that might require more treatment. Additionally, changes in experience, like numbness or increased sensitivity, might continue for months or even years. It's important to preserve realistic assumptions and discuss these possible dangers with your surgeon to get ready for any long-term effects that may influence your satisfaction with the treatment.
Recuperation Process After an Abdominoplasty
As you begin your recovery after a stomach put, it is very important to recognize what to expect during this healing procedure. You'll experience swelling, wounding, and discomfort, which is typical. Your cosmetic surgeon will certainly give specific instructions on pain management, consisting of medicines to aid alleviate any type of pain.
For the initial few days, you'll require to relax and prevent arduous activities. It's vital to keep your incisions completely dry and tidy to avoid infection. You'll likely put on a compression garment to sustain your abdominal area and decrease swelling.
As you advance, you can slowly reintroduce light tasks, yet pay attention to your body-- if something feels as well exhausting, it's ideal to hold off. Follow-up appointments are critical to guarantee proper healing. The majority of people can return to operate in regarding two to four weeks, index yet full recuperation might take a number of months. Patience is key as you heal!

Just how Long Does a Belly Tuck Procedure Generally Take?
An abdominoplasty procedure generally takes about 2 to 5 hours, relying on the intricacy. You'll want to plan for a healing duration later, which can greatly influence your total timeline and recovery process.
Will an Abdominoplasty Affect My Capability to Get Expectant?
A stomach put will not straight affect your capability to get expecting, but it can change your stomach muscles and skin. Think about discussing timing with your specialist beforehand. if pregnancy is in your future plans.
Can I Combine a Belly Put With Various Other Surgical Procedures?
Yes, you can combine an abdominoplasty with various other surgical treatments, like lipo or breast enhancement. Nevertheless, reviewing your certain objectives and health with your doctor's necessary to assure safety and security and ideal results.
What Is the Price Array for an Abdominoplasty?
An abdominoplasty normally expenses between $6,000 and $12,000. Elements like your area, cosmetic surgeon's experience, and specific procedure information can affect the final rate. Constantly consult with your cosmetic surgeon for an accurate quote.
Are Belly Tuck Results Permanent?
Abdominoplasty results can be long-lasting, however they aren't completely irreversible. If you obtain or lose considerable weight, or experience pregnancy, your outcomes may change. Maintaining a steady weight helps preserve your face-lift.
